Key Skills to Look For
Project Management Methodologies
A good Associate Project Manager should be well-versed in project management methodologies such as Agile, Scrum, or Waterfall. They should be able to apply these methodologies to manage projects effectively.
Communication Skills
Effective communication is crucial for an Associate Project Manager. They should be able to communicate clearly with team members, stakeholders, and clients.
Team Management
The ability to manage and motivate team members is essential. An Associate Project Manager should be able to lead by example and foster a collaborative team environment.
Risk Management
Identifying and mitigating risks is a key responsibility of an Associate Project Manager. They should be able to develop and implement risk management plans.
Budgeting and Cost Management
An Associate Project Manager should be able to manage project budgets and ensure that costs are controlled.
Time Management
The ability to manage project timelines and ensure that deadlines are met is critical.
Quality Assurance
Ensuring that projects meet the required quality standards is another key responsibility.
Tool Proficiency
Proficiency in project management tools such as Asana, Trello, or MS Project is necessary.

Sample Interview Questions for Associate Project Manager
- Can you describe your experience with project management methodologies?
- How do you handle project risks?
- How do you manage team conflicts?
- What tools do you use for project management?
- Can you give an example of a successful project you managed?
- How do you ensure that projects are completed on time and within budget?

Challenges to Watch Out For
Scope Creep
Scope creep can be a significant challenge. Managing changes to the project scope effectively is crucial.
Communication Breakdowns
Communication breakdowns can lead to project delays. Regular check-ins and clear communication can help mitigate this risk.
Risk Management
Failing to manage risks effectively can lead to project failures. Identifying and mitigating risks is essential.
